The Central Board of Trustees (CBT) of the Employees’ Provident Fund Organisation (EPFO) has approved the appointment of four asset managers — SBI Funds Management, HDFC Asset Management, Aditya Birla Sun Life AMC, and UTI Asset Management — to handle its debt portfolio for the next five years. “This decision marks a significant step towards ensuring prudent management and diversification of EPFO’s investment portfolio,” said an official release after the October 13 meeting, chaired by Labour Minister Mansukh Mandaviya.

The appointments, based on recommendations from the EPFO’s Investment Committee, followed a year-long selection process. The Request for Proposal had to be floated three times due to procedural delays, according to sources.
